7865 Françoisgros           Discovered 1982 Mar. 21 by H. Debehogne at the European Southern Observatory.
François Gros (b. 1925) is a molecular biologist and permanent secretary emeritus of the French Academy of Sciences. He is honorary professor at the College de France and at the Institut Pasteur. He is the president of COPED, the Committee of Developing Countries of the French Academy of Sciences.
